Web9 jun. 2024 · The western Erie canal is known for a few low vertical clearance fixed bridges. Two of our antennas hit one which had a published clearance of 18 feet. So, … WebFor the eastern portion of the Erie Canal the minimum vertical clearance at normal pool level is found at the CSX Railroad Bridge (E-40) with a clearance of 21 feet 4.4 inches.
